Cheap USB-C hubs fail in two ways: they do not pass enough power, or they overheat and take a laptop port with them. Buy fewer ports and a brand that publishes PD wattage.
Power delivery
If the laptop needs 65 W and the hub only passes 45 W, you will slowly discharge in meetings. Look for PD passthrough that matches the charger you own. HDMI 2.0 vs 2.1 matters if you drive a 4K high-refresh display.
The cheap ones
No-name hubs with ten ports and a glowing logo are how you get a bent CC pin. One good hub plus the ports you actually use beats a Christmas tree of dongles.
Who should skip a hub
Skip it if your machine already has HDMI and SD. Skip it if you can leave a USB-C dock on the desk and carry nothing. Confirm return policy; DOA HDMI is common.
